David Rutledge

Lafayette, LA

David Rutledge primarily practices law in Federal Court in the areas of Constitutional Law, Discrimination, and Maritime Law, as well as in both State and Federal Courts in Louisiana concerning areas such as Labor and Employment Law, Contracts, Mass Tort Litigation, and General Personal Injury. David graduated from Loyola New Orleans College of Law in 2010 earning his Juris Doctorate in both Common and Civil Law. While in law school, David participated in Mock Trial and Moot Court.

Prior to graduating law school, David attended Tulane University before transferring to and graduating from the University of Louisiana at Lafayette with a B.A. in Political Science and English. David was also a proud member of the University of Louisiana at Lafayette’s Ragin Cajuns Football Team.

David Rutledge was born and raised in New Orleans, Louisiana.
